子查询不是连接,它是一种查询语句嵌套在另一个查询语句中的方式。子查询可以在主查询的WHERE子句、FROM子句、SELECT子句中使用,用于检索满足特定条件的数据。
子查询的优势在于可以将复杂的查询分解为多个简单的查询,提高查询的可读性和维护性。它可以根据需要动态地生成数据集,使查询更加灵活。
子查询的应用场景包括但不限于:
- 过滤条件:可以使用子查询来过滤满足特定条件的数据。
- 嵌套查询:可以在查询结果中嵌套查询,实现多层次的数据检索。
- 存在性检查:可以使用子查询来检查某个条件下是否存在满足条件的数据。
- 聚合操作:可以在子查询中进行聚合操作,如计算平均值、求和等。
腾讯云提供了多个相关产品来支持云计算中的子查询操作,其中包括:
- 云数据库 TencentDB:提供了高性能、可扩展的数据库服务,支持子查询操作。产品介绍链接:https://cloud.tencent.com/product/cdb
- 云数据仓库 TencentDB for TDSQL:提供了海量数据存储和分析的解决方案,支持子查询操作。产品介绍链接:https://cloud.tencent.com/product/tdsql
- 云分析数据库 TencentDB for MariaDB:提供了高性能、可扩展的分析型数据库服务,支持子查询操作。产品介绍链接:https://cloud.tencent.com/product/tdm
以上是关于子查询的概念、优势、应用场景以及腾讯云相关产品的介绍。